1. Zengoro Falls, a spectacular winter sight with its frozen waterfall

Zengoro Falls, one of Norikura's three most famous waterfalls, is characterized by the large amount of water that flows down into a basin with a drop of 20 meters.

From spring to autumn, you can enjoy splashing around, but in the depths of winter, the entire waterfall freezes over and transforms into an impressive frozen waterfall. Because the waterfall freezes over time, the ice is not clear and colorless, but is instead white or pale blue.

The spectacular view of the frozen waterfalls makes you feel the power of nature and the harsh cold of Norikura's winters. Why not take an adventure to Norikura in the winter to see the scenery that can only be seen in the harsh winter?

*Please be careful at Zengoro Falls, as the frozen waterfall may melt and cause ice to fall, or ice and snow may form above the waterfall basin. To enjoy the waterfall safely, we recommend joining a guided tour.

Access
・40 minutes walk from Norikura Kogen Tourist Center
・15 minutes walk from Zengoro Falls parking lot

▼Empty-handed Beginner Pack
This package is available on Tuesdays, Wednesdays, Saturdays, Sundays, and holidays from January 9th to March 31st, and includes a one-day lift ticket, rental items (skis or snowboard, clothing, and a three-piece accessory set), and lessons.
The price is a great deal at 9,500 yen for adults and 7,200 yen for children!
A free shuttle bus also runs from Matsumoto Station.
Advance reservations are required, so please see the website for details.

▼Go around three ski resorts and enjoy great deals!
Kita Alps Traverse Route

If you visit three ski resorts, Honokidaira Ski Resort, Hirayu Onsen Ski Resort, and Mt. Norikura Snow Resort, you will receive a 1,500 yen discount. Why not take this opportunity to visit several ski resorts?
It would be fun to fully enjoy winter by experiencing the snow quality and courses at each ski resort, as well as the local cuisine!

3. Footprints in the snow

Norikura Plateau is a place where pure white scenery spreads out before you. Every morning, it's heartwarming to see the footprints of various creatures growing on the snow. Even animals that are rarely seen between spring and autumn can be felt close by through their footprints. It's also recommended to take a walk while thinking about the footprints leading deep into the forest.
